Fox News: Adams warns New Yorkers that ‘we cannot stop’ migrants from sleeping on the streets
Adams warns New Yorkers that ‘we cannot stop’ migrants from sleeping on the streets
New York City Mayor, Eric Adams, warns residents that the influx of migrants cannot be stopped, resulting in people sleeping on the streets. Over 140,000 migrants have entered the city since last year, with thousands still arriving each week. Adams announces budget cuts across multiple departments to deal with the crisis.

Breitbart: Israelis Weigh Risks and Rewards of Hostage Deal with Hamas
Israelis Weigh Risks and Rewards of Hostage Deal with Hamas
Israelis are considering a hostage deal with Hamas, where Hamas releases hostages while Israel halts its military offensive in Gaza. The deal has received widespread approval but also criticism from the far-right Otzma Yehudit party. There are concerns about negotiating with Hamas, giving incentives to terrorists, and the risk of hostages returning to the fight. However, the deal helps maintain social cohesion, boosts soldiers' motivation, and provides a break for Israeli soldiers. Israelis are committed to continuing the fight against Hamas and view the deal as a temporary pause rather than a permanent ceasefire.

CNSNews: Democrat Voters Twice as Likely as Others to Approve of Media’s Coverage of Gaza War
Democrat Voters Twice as Likely as Others to Approve of Media’s Coverage of Gaza War
Less than half of US likely voters think the media is doing a good job covering the Gaza war, according to a Rasmussen survey. Democrats are more likely to rate the coverage positively and believe it has favored Israel. Conversely, Republicans and Independents were more likely to rate the coverage negatively and believe it has favored Palestine. A NewsBusters study found that two-thirds of broadcast evening news stories cited Hamas as a source. Gallup's 2023 World Affairs Poll shows that more Democrats sympathize with Palestinians than Israelis in the Middle East conflict.

The Epoch Times: Moderna Halts Vaccine Trial Over 'Adverse Event'
Moderna Halts Vaccine Trial Over 'Adverse Event'
Moderna halted a clinical trial for an Epstein-Barr virus vaccine after a participant experienced an adverse event suspected to be myocarditis, a form of heart inflammation. The trial, which began in early 2022, was paused at two sites and later resumed within a week. The halt was not publicly disclosed by Moderna, and concerns have been raised regarding the messenger RNA platform used by the company for both the Epstein-Barr and COVID-19 vaccines.

Forbes: Indie Beauty Brand Takes Off On TikTok Shop
Indie Beauty Brand Takes Off On TikTok Shop
Sarah Cheung, also known as Sacheu, leveraged TikTok to launch her successful skincare and cosmetics brand, Sacheu Beauty. The brand's top-selling product is Lip Liner Stay-N, developed after Sarah's viral video using Maybelline brow tint as a lip stain. Sacheu Beauty now prioritizes TikTok over YouTube for promotion and sales, with TikTok Shop driving more revenue than other distributors. The brand plans to expand its product line after the Chinese New Year. Sacheu Beauty has faced challenges with copycat brands on TikTok and is working to address this issue.
